Taiji Shibashi Qigong

These archived recordings of the Taiji Shibashi classes taken from our live (streamed) classes and can also be used as a follow up to the on-demand Taiji Shibashi course.

These classes are suitable for beginners and intermediate practitioners of Qigong.

The content that is listed for each lesson only overs the exercises practiced during the lesson. It does not include all of the advice and guidance that is given.

  • Method of opening and folding the Hip Kua in the Shibashi.
  • Pushing the Palms and Twisting the Waist.
  • Waving Hands Like Clouds.
  • Playing With Waves.
  • The Flying Dove.
  • Scooping From the Sea to View the Sky.
  • Punching with Outstretched Arms.
  • The Flying Goose.
  • Spinning Wheels.
  • Bouncing a Ball with Steps.
  • Pressing Palms in Calmness (Yi)

All too often these wonderful Qigong are taught as physical exercises with know real mention of the Internal workings. What does that mean? It means the movement of the Qi, your life energy. That is what Qigong is all about! Qigong is the art, the skill, of working with Qi and without the Qi there is no Qigong. So, if your only experience of these exercises has been a physical one be prepared for a few surprises.

The benefits of the Shibashi Qigong are numerous, sometimes too numerous as claims are sometimes made that don’t hold water. Those benefits may well be found after a very long period of practice, or over a shorter period if the appropriate exercise is practiced. However, that practice must be accurate.

In these lessons, Des Lawton guides you through every aspect of these Qigong: –

  • The basic physical movements and postures.
  • The Dantien (abdominal) respiration.
  • Where you should be focusing the Qi (What points and what meridians).
  • How to become aware of the movement of the Qi throughout the entire body (energy body).
  • What the health benefits are for individual exercises.
  • How to get the most from your Qigong.
